Title: Philip A Russell: Innovator in Air Sampling Technology
Introduction
Philip A Russell is an accomplished inventor based in Denver, CO (US). He is known for his innovative contributions to air sampling technology. His work focuses on developing solutions that enhance the measurement of emissions from various sources.
Latest Patents
Russell holds a patent for a Remote Controlled Air Sampler. This portable device is designed to measure solid, liquid, and gaseous emissions from sources such as fossil fuel power plants or ambient air. The sampler features a pump-operated suction head that is movably mounted on a guide means. It is capable of sucking a sample of air through a selected portion of an air filter strip. Additionally, it includes a motor-operated translating means for moving the suction head along the guide. A radio-operated remote control system allows for the selective actuation of both the translating means and the suction head. The preferred embodiment of the sampler is lightweight enough to be suspended from a buoyant balloon with a diameter of six feet or less, or having a gas capacity of 115 cubic feet or less.
